Transaction 05078cef5ec33c6d3a27cb5cc756090bc8e90bf95be89f085b872c2605e0e155

30 Input
2 Outputs
  • 05078cef5ec33c6d3a27cb5cc756090bc8e90bf95be89f085b872c2605e0e155:0
  • value  166135388
    address  3KCR19gWhYzuLwFB7cJMcfYFEdGTuhTcWp
  • 05078cef5ec33c6d3a27cb5cc756090bc8e90bf95be89f085b872c2605e0e155:1
  • value  1330724
    address  3J6NfiPZy12HwfFQsroFZ5eRJNwvNXmxAT